Good news: Jim Fulton has agreed to run the Open Space "track" and manage the sprints this year.

Bad news: The post-conference two-day sprint clashes with Easter weekend.

Current thoughts are to hold a pre-conference sprint, in DC if practical but otherwise at least partially at Zope Corporation's Fredericksburg HQ, about an hour south of DC.

Notes from the gnome:

I've moved the pages linked from ["PyConDC2004"] and ["PyConDC2003"] (at least, those that are specific to them) to subpages. Doing the same for any pages created for ["PyConDC2005"] would save some cleaning next year. -- JohannesGijsbers

Many thanks for the gnoming! I presume you mean that rather than having "PyConSpeakers" we should have "PyCon2005Speakers" directly? That's a good idea. What should we then use the "Pure PyCon" (with no year in their names) pages for? - SH

Information that will still be relevant for the next year. That would mean there would be no "PyConSpeakers" page, but the PyConHelpers page could be useful over multiple years. Oh, and I think using subpages ("PyConDC2005/Speakers") would be better than "PyCon2005Speakers". -- JohannesGijsbers

Fine, that makes a lot of sense. That's what we'll do. Thanks again! - SH
